Juventus might consider recalling Arthur Melo from his loan

Considering their financial constraints, Juventus could contemplate the idea of bringing Arthur Melo back from his loan at Fiorentina in January instead of venturing into a new signing for the midfield during the upcoming transfer window. Juventus finds itself in need of midfield reinforcements due to the season-ending injuries suffered by Nicolo Fagioli and Paul Pogba. Nevertheless, the club's well-documented financial woes raise doubts about their capacity to make fresh acquisitions.

In light of these fiscal limitations, they might investigate the possibility of recalling some of their loaned midfield players as a solution to their predicament. One notable player who is currently in outstanding form outside the club is Arthur, who has been delivering strong performances for Fiorentina and seems to be rediscovering his peak condition. According to Calciomercatoweb, there is a possibility that Juventus might contemplate recalling him from his loan at Fiorentina in January to address their midfield problem.
